Lost Keys

Everyone has lost their keys at some point. Keys are often lost, an issue that is common to owners of vehicles. Fortunately, replacing today's high-tech keys for vehicles is much simpler than it was in the past.

Contacting the locksmith or dealer with whom you previously worked is the first step to getting a replacement Audi key. They will help you to place an order for a new key. The cost of a key can range from $280 to $400. An additional fee may be required to program it to work with your vehicle.

After you have received the new key, you will have to program it using VVDI2. This tool is available from Audi or a few independent repair shops. The process is easy and should only take three days. It is important to keep in mind that the new key will only open the doors, and not start the engine.

It can be a bit frustrating to discover that you are not able to get your Audi when you've lost your original key. The AA can get you into your car, but they will not start or lock it. This is because the immobiliser on your Audi cannot recognize the new key, even if it matches the code from the database.

There are a number of ways to avoid this problem. Always keep a spare key on hand. A spare key can be useful in many situations, including when you lock your keys inside the vehicle or lose the remote control for your Audi. It is also possible to have an extra key made by a seasoned locksmith. These locksmiths can usually make duplicate keys without the original. They can also reprogram your car's immobilizer chip to recognize the new keys.

The Audi A4 is an affordable luxury compact car that provides the perfect balance between enjoyment to drive and premium ride comfort. It is also available with a variety of top technological features and an elegant design. In contrast to its German counterparts The A4 is generally more affordable and provides exceptional value. The warranty coverage is standard for its class and comes with four years of bumper-tobumper protection and powertrain protection.

The first generation of the A4 was introduced in 1994, and was followed by the Audi 80 series. The A4 was initially available in estate (wagon) saloon, estate, and convertible models. It was the first model with a turbocharged engine, and a multilink suspension at the rear. It was a major milestone for the brand, and set a benchmark that numerous other vehicles have reached since.

Audi decided to keep using the transponder system, which is now so popular among other luxury car makers. These keys contain a small chip that is sent to the key fob via the ignition. The key fob will send the correct signal to inform your car that you are within the range. This helps to prevent key theft and is another important security feature.

As the third generation of the A4 came out, the manufacturer opted to use a new powerful diesel engine together with their quattro all-wheel drive system. This improved check here the performance of the car while providing impressive fuel efficiency numbers. In addition Audi's S-Tronic automatic transmission became standard on all A4 models.

Audi's PL46 was the platform used for the fourth generation A4 when it first came into production in 2008. This enabled Audi to provide a turbocharged 2.0L diesel engine and an even more powerful 3.0L engine. It was also the first time that the Audi A4 was offered with all-wheel drive.

The fifth generation of the A4 was launched in 2015 and is currently undergoing its second facelift. This is a rare occasion for the brand, since they only have one facelift every generation.

The Audi smart keys are electronic transponder chips that communicate with the vehicle. When you insert your Audi smart key in the ignition it transmits an RF signal transmitted to the engine control module. If website the immobilizer doesn't recognize that the correct key has been placed in the ignition, it will disable the fuel pump and car won't start.
